Slidell Municipal Center, Building 2 |
Slidell, Louisiana |
Owner: |
The City of Slidell |
Architect: |
REK Architects, LLC |
Description: |
Construction is underway for the second new building in Slidell's Municipal Complex.
The project entails a three story elevated building with a lobby on the first floor and city offices on the second and third floor. The exterior make up of the building consist of plaster, storefront glass, translucent roofing covering all balconies, and a metal roof covering the building. One of the many nice interior features is an atrium stretching from the lobby all the way up to the third floor.
Currently, all footings that support the steel structure have been poured and all subsurface drainage has been installed. The next step is to go vertical with the steel structure, which is scheduled for the first week of April.
We look forward to completing another project for the city of Slidell in January 2011. |
